Check my other threads... I have a chargeback going with extreme dimensions. The parts are FIBERGLASS, the fitment was horrible. They did not match or line up at all. All the parts are meant to be MOLDED to the body - requiring HUNDREDS of hours of body work. They had fiberglass chips and cracks throughout, and if you sneezed at the part it would crack after you painted it. I highly highly suggest you research fiberglass vs ABS or polyurethane before you even consider an extreme dimension part. I lost $1500 over it. |
